4 Yahoo Boys Dump 20-year-old’s Body On Bridge

Police in Ogun State have arrested four internet fraudsters otherwise known as Yahoo Boys for allegedly killing one Alexander Uzoma and dumping his corpse under a bridge in Kuto area of the state

The suspects are Babatunde Owoseni, Azeez Oyebanji aka Biggy, Ayobami Adesina and Balogun Sulaiman.

They were arrested following a report lodged at Adigbe divisional headquarters by the mother of the 20-year-old victim, one Ogechi Alexander.

She reported that her son Alexander left home on the 20th of November 2021 that he was going to visit some of his friends whom she didn’t know and did not return.

The Police Public Relations Officer DSP Abimbola Oyeyemi confirmed the incident to newsmen in a statement in Abeokuta, on Thursday

Oyeyemi said that upon the report the commissioner of police CP Lanre Bankole directed that the case be transferred to state criminal investigation and intelligence department for discreet investigation.

He said that DSP Nurudeen AbdulGafar led the Modus Operandi Section and embarked on an intelligence and technical investigation which led to identification of one Babatunde Owoseni, as the person last seen with the victim.

The Police PRO explained further that Owoseni’s arrest led the police to the apprehension of other suspects who on interrogation confessed that they all took an unknown substance known as Colorado which caused the death of the victim.

He said that immediately they discovered that their friend was dead they decided to hire Uber car which they used to carry to corpse of the victim and threw it under the overhead bridge at Kuto

“On interrogation, they confessed that the victim came to their house to learn about internet fraud, and after eating food, they all took a substance known as Colorado which made them fall asleep.”

“They confessed further that when they woke up at about 8 pm, they found the victim on the ground already vomiting all over his body. When they tried to carry him, they discovered that he was no longer breathing.”

“At that point, Azeez Oyebanji aka Biggy from whom they bought the drug was invited, and he advised that they should throw the corpse away.

“It was then that Ayomide and Gafar arranged for Uber driver to come and when the driver came, Ayomide collected the vehicle from him and used it to carry the corpse to the top of Kuto overhead bridge where it was dumped”. he added.

Oyeyemi, however, hinted that the corpse was later removed by the state health workers and buried as an unknown corpse.

Preliminary investigation revealed that there was a mark of violence on the head of the deceased as shown in the picture taken by the health workers before it was buried.

Meanwhile, CP Bankole has ordered the investigating team to expedite action on the investigation and charge the case to court as soon as possible.
